Understanding MyStake Identitätsprüfung Schweiz: The Essentials
Identity verification, often referred to as KYC (Know Your Customer), is a standard practice across all reputable online casinos, and MyStake is no exception. For players in Switzerland, this process is particularly important due to stringent national regulations designed to prevent fraud, money laundering, and underage gambling. Think of it as a digital handshake – MyStake needs to confirm you are who you say you are before you can fully engage with their services, especially when it comes to depositing and, more importantly, withdrawing your winnings.
Why is Identity Verification Necessary?
- Regulatory Compliance: Switzerland has strict laws governing online gambling. MyStake, like any legitimate operator, must adhere to these regulations to maintain its license and operate legally.
- Security for Players: Verification protects your account from unauthorized access and ensures that your funds are safe. It prevents others from impersonating you to withdraw your winnings.
- Prevention of Fraud and Money Laundering: By verifying identities, casinos can detect and prevent illegal activities, contributing to a safer financial ecosystem.
- Responsible Gambling: It helps in identifying and preventing underage gambling, a crucial aspect of responsible gaming practices.
When Does Verification Happen?
Typically, MyStake will prompt you to complete your identity verification either shortly after registration or, more commonly, before your first withdrawal. While you might be able to deposit and play some games before full verification, attempting to cash out your winnings will almost certainly trigger the KYC process. It’s always a good idea to get this done sooner rather than later to avoid delays when you’re ready to enjoy your profits.
The Verification Process: What Documents Do You Need?
The MyStake Identitätsprüfung process is designed to be as straightforward as possible, but it requires you to provide specific documents. These documents help MyStake confirm your identity, age, and address. Here’s a breakdown of what you’ll likely need:
Proof of Identity (POI)
This is to confirm who you are. You’ll typically need to provide a clear, high-quality scan or photo of one of the following:
- Valid Passport: The photo page, showing your full name, date of birth, photo, signature, and expiration date.
- National ID Card (Swiss ID): Both front and back of your Swiss ID card.
- Driver’s License: Both front and back, ensuring all details are legible.
Key Tip: Ensure the document is not expired and all four corners are visible in the image. The text must be perfectly readable.
Proof of Address (POA)
This document verifies your residential address in Switzerland. It usually needs to be recent, typically issued within the last three months. Acceptable documents include:
- Utility Bill: Such as electricity, gas, water, or internet bill. Mobile phone bills are sometimes accepted, but fixed-line utilities are preferred.
- Bank Statement: A statement from a reputable Swiss bank.
- Government-Issued Correspondence: Official letters from Swiss authorities.
Key Tip: The document must clearly show your full name and address, matching the details registered on your MyStake account. The issue date must also be visible and recent.
Proof of Payment Method (POP – if required)
In some cases, especially if you’re using specific payment methods, MyStake might request proof of ownership for your deposit method. This could involve:
- Credit/Debit Card: A photo of the front and back of your card. For security, you’ll usually be asked to cover the middle 6-8 digits of the long card number on the front and the CVV/CVC code on the back. Your name and the last four digits of the card number must be visible.
- E-wallet Screenshot: A screenshot of your e-wallet account (e.g., Skrill, Neteller) showing your name and account details.
Key Tip: Always follow MyStake’s specific instructions for obscuring sensitive information on payment method documents.
Tips for a Smooth Verification Process
To ensure your MyStake Identitätsprüfung goes as quickly and smoothly as possible, consider these practical tips:
- Prepare Documents in Advance: Don’t wait until you want to withdraw. Have clear scans or photos of your required documents ready.
- Quality Matters: Ensure all images are high-resolution, well-lit, and perfectly legible. Blurry or cut-off documents will be rejected.
- Match Details: Make sure the name and address on your documents exactly match the information you provided during MyStake registration. Even minor discrepancies can cause delays.
- Check Expiry Dates: All identification documents must be valid and not expired.
- Be Patient: Verification can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days, depending on the volume of requests and the clarity of your submitted documents. Submitting multiple times or contacting support excessively won’t speed up the process.
- Communicate with Support: If you encounter any issues or have questions, MyStake’s customer support team is there to help. Provide clear and concise details about your query.
- Use Secure Upload Methods: Always upload your documents through the secure portal provided by MyStake, never via email unless specifically instructed and verified.
